Attrition
A natural reduction in workforce due to employees leaving the company through means such as retirement or resignation, not replaced immediately by new hires.
HR Surplus
A situation where the number of employees exceeds the actual requirements of the organization, leading to potential layoffs or redeployment.
Workforce
The collective group of individuals who work in an organization, industry, or economy.
Unemployment Relief
Government programs or measures designed to provide financial aid or jobs to individuals who are unemployed.
